fre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

java程序設(shè)計(jì)教學(xué)課件5(存儲(chǔ)版)

  

【正文】 9 // Multiply a rational number to this rational public Rational multiply(Rational secondRational) { long n = numerator*()。 else return numerator + / + denominator。 ? 兩個(gè)類都有 final修飾,這樣可以優(yōu)化字符串的操作。 例如: char a[ ]={39。}。,39。 (str1==str2)。c39。 s2=DEFG。 62 String類常用方法 (續(xù) ) 4. char[ ] toCharArray( ) 將 String對(duì)象轉(zhuǎn)換到一個(gè)字符數(shù)組中,例如: String s=Hello,Java!。 注意: equals( )方法與 “ ==” 之間的區(qū)別。 } } 65 String類常用方法 (續(xù) ) 7. public int indexOf(int ch / String str) 在字符串中搜索字符或子串,返回字符或子串在 String對(duì)象中從左邊起首次出現(xiàn)的位置。 例如: String path=d:/myjava/documents。 ? String s = ()。 ? } ? } 70 StringBuffer類 ? StringBuffer類對(duì)象是一個(gè)內(nèi)容可以改變的字符串。 73 創(chuàng)建 StringBuffer類對(duì)象(續(xù)) 2. public StringBuffer(int length) 初始內(nèi)容為空 , 容量為 length指定的大小 。如果參數(shù)小于對(duì)象的長(zhǎng)度 , 則將對(duì)象截?cái)?;如果參?shù)大于等于對(duì)象的長(zhǎng)度 , 則填充空字符(39。 (Capacity=+( ))。 (\nstr= +str)。 則 str的內(nèi)容變成了 HelLo,Java 79 StringBuffer類常用方法 (續(xù) ) 6. public StringBuffer append(多種數(shù)據(jù)類型 ) 將其它類型的數(shù)據(jù)添加到 StringBuffer對(duì)象的尾部,返回修改后的 StringBuffer對(duì)象。 // 輸出 Java 80 append方法的實(shí)現(xiàn)技術(shù)內(nèi)幕 ? append能自動(dòng)調(diào)用 String類中靜態(tài)的方法valueOf( ),從而將其它類型數(shù)據(jù)轉(zhuǎn)換成String類的一個(gè)臨時(shí)對(duì)象,然后將此臨時(shí)對(duì)象添加到 StringBuffer對(duì)象的尾部; 81 StringBuffer類常用方法 (續(xù) ) 7. public String toString( ) 該方法把 StringBuffer對(duì)象的內(nèi)容復(fù)制到一個(gè)新的 String類對(duì)象中,返回這個(gè)新的 String類對(duì)象。 // 將字符串 Hello插入到下標(biāo)為 0的位置 (0,Hello)。\n39。)。 ? } ? ( + 39。 student, , 。 (還剩 +()+個(gè)單詞 )。 while (()) (())。 while(()) { String str=()。 ? } 88 使用 StringTokenizer 類分析字符串 當(dāng)我們分析一個(gè)字符串并將字符串分解成可被獨(dú)立使用的單詞時(shí) ,可以使用 包 中的 StringTokenizer 類 ,該 類有兩個(gè)常用的構(gòu)造方法: StringTokenizer(String s) StringTokenizer(String s, String delim) 中的字符被作為分隔符 . 例如: StringTokenizer fenxi=new StringTokenizer(we are student)。 j++) ? { ? if (i*j 10) ? ( +i*j)。 ? (39。)。 } } 程序輸出結(jié)果: s1= Hello Java! s2= Hello Java! 83 StringBuffer類常用方法 (續(xù) ) 8. public StringBuffer insert(int offset, 多種類型 b) 該方法是將一個(gè)其它類型的對(duì)象 b插入到 offset指定的位置 。 (s1==s2)。L39。 (3)。 StringBuffer str=new StringBuffer(s)。 則 s2的容量是 20,內(nèi)容是 Java。 72 創(chuàng)建 StringBuffer類對(duì)象 ? StringBuffer類的構(gòu)造函數(shù)有三種方式: 1. public StringBuffer( ) 創(chuàng)建一個(gè)內(nèi)容為空的 StringBuffer對(duì)象 ,容量為 16。 // Not a palindrome ? low++。 11. public String toString( ) 返回當(dāng)前字符串對(duì)象本身。 (s3)。 (s2==s3)。 63 String類常用方法 (續(xù) ) 5. public boolean equals(String anString) 比較兩個(gè)字符串對(duì)象的內(nèi)容是否相等 。 2. public char charAt(int index ) 提取指定位置上的字符。 ( s1==s3 is +(s1==s3))。b39。 String str2=new String(Java)。,39。,39。 例如: String str =new String( )。 (() + / + () + = + ((r2)).toString())。 return new Rational(n, d)。 long d = denominator*()。 remainder = t1%t2。 } 45 // Construct a rational with specified numerator and denominator public Rational(long numerator, long denominator) { long gcd = gcd(numerator, denominator)。 } void setABC( trangle ,double a ,double b ,double c){ =a。 42 如果局部變量的名字與成員變量的名字相同,則成員變量被 隱藏 ,即這個(gè)成員變量在這個(gè)方法內(nèi)暫時(shí)失效。 (circle1 is : )。 } } 39 例 public class TestInstanceAndClassVariable { // Main method public static void main(String[] args) { // Create circle1 Circle circle1 = new Circle()。 // Class variable // Default constructor public Circle() { radius = 。 Counter(j) { i = j。 ? 通常, static與 final一起使用來(lái)指定一個(gè)常量 如: protected static final String DISABLE = disable。如下的格式: [static] type classVar。} public void setRadius(double newRadius) {radius = newRadius。 while (times = 1) { ( + \t\t + ())。改變方法內(nèi)部的參數(shù)不會(huì)影響方法外部的變量值。 ? = 40。 ? 特點(diǎn) : ? 無(wú)返回類型, ? 方法名與類名相同 ? 構(gòu)造方法只能由 new運(yùn)算符調(diào)用 18 構(gòu)造方法 1. 構(gòu)造方法 說(shuō)明: 續(xù) ? 構(gòu)造方法可被重載。通常在該方法內(nèi)包括了釋放系統(tǒng)資源的代碼段。 你可能認(rèn)為,變量 b2被賦值為變量 b1對(duì)象引用的一個(gè)拷貝。 例 : Circle mycirle。 格式: type name 說(shuō)明: ? 聲明對(duì)象的規(guī)則與變量聲明規(guī)則相同,但對(duì)象變量是引用類型; ? 在 java里類和接口都可以作為數(shù)據(jù)類型來(lái)使用; ? 對(duì)象聲明通知編譯器 name將用來(lái)引用 type類型的變量 ? 對(duì)象聲明并不創(chuàng)建新的對(duì)象。 Box b2 = b1。 11 .3 垃圾回收 清除對(duì)象 ? finialize()方法 在一個(gè)對(duì)象被垃圾回收器回收之前, java
點(diǎn)擊復(fù)制文檔內(nèi)容
教學(xué)課件相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1